About the Role
The Company is in search of a Head of Regulatory Compliance to spearhead the establishment of a robust compliance function. The successful candidate will be tasked with developing and implementing a comprehensive compliance program and governance framework, serving as the primary contact for state regulatory communications, and managing a variety of compliance activities including producer licensing, OFAC, and data privacy. This role is pivotal in conducting compliance risk assessments, leading the approval process for policy forms and filings, and ensuring that the company meets all regulatory requirements. The Head of Compliance will also be responsible for integrating compliance across business processes and building strong relationships with insurance regulators.
Applicants for the Head of Regulatory Compliance position at the company should have a minimum of 10 years' progressive compliance experience in P&C insurance, with a preference for those with a background in E&S or program business. A deep understanding of regulatory and governance frameworks for carriers and MGAs, as well as strong knowledge of rate / rule / form filings, ISO / Verisk, and surplus lines requirements, is essential. The ideal candidate will have a proven track record in designing and implementing compliance programs, particularly in high-growth or start-up environments, and possess excellent communication and collaboration skills. A law degree or CPCU designation is a plus, and the candidate should be tech-savvy and comfortable with compliance tools and systems.
